2. The Maiden Holding Wheat Sheaves

2. The Maiden Holding Wheat Sheaves

The Virgo sign is often symbolized by a maiden holding wheat, representing harvest and fertility. A tattoo of a detailed maiden figure with flowing hair and a serene expression, holding golden wheat sheaves, can be a meaningful design. This imagery embodies Virgoโ€™s nurturing, hardworking, and grounded personality traits. You can add intricate details like a flowing gown or earthy accents, such as vines and flowers, to enhance the natural theme. This design works beautifully as a larger tattoo on the thigh, back, or upper arm.
